After five films and more than forty years, the Rambo film franchise is moving on without Sylvester Stallone. It was recently announced that Noah Centineo (The Recruit) would be taking over the role of John J. Rambo for a prequel titled John Rambo – and that prequel is now in production! Filming is taking place in Bangkok, Thailand with Sisu and Sisu: Road to Revenge director Jalmari Helander. Now that cameras are rolling, a start of production image has been unveiled, along with a director’s statement from Helander and the names of Centineo’s co-stars.
Who is in the cast of John Rambo?
Scripted by Rory Haines and Sohrab Noshirvani (The Mauritanian, Black Adam), John Rambo takes audiences back, years before the events of First Blood, diving deep into the roots and experiences that forged one of the big screen’s most enduring and complex characters. A press release lets us know that Helander will bring John Rambo the intense, physical approach, that struck a chord with audiences and critics. Filming locations will take place across Thailand, including Bangkok, Krabi, Phang Nga, and Kanchanaburi.
Centineo is joined in the cast by yao (Sinners), Jason Tobin (A Thousand Blows), Quincy Isaiah (Winning Time: The Rise of the Lakers Dynasty), Jefferson White (Yellowstone), and Tayme Thapthimthong (The White Lotus).
Who are the producers of John Rambo?
Producers for John Rambo include Kevin King-Templeton of Templeton Media, Les Weldon, and Jonathan Yunger. Trevor Short and Bonfire Legends’ Dallas Sonnier executive produce alongside Amanda Presmyk. AGBO, the studio founded by Anthony and Joe Russo, also recently came on board to produce as part of a partnership with Lionsgate and Millennium Media. Angela Russo-Otstot and Michael Disco produce for AGBO while Anthony and Joe Russo serve as executive producers. The film will be distributed by Lionsgate.
